A: Original Medicare, additionally called conventional Medicare, consists of Part An as well as Component B. It allows beneficiaries to visit any kind of physician or healthcare facility that accepts Medicare, throughout the United States. Medicare will certainly pay its share of the cost for each and every service it covers. You pay the remainder, unless you have additional insurance policy that covers those prices.

Trying to choose which sort of Medicare strategy is best for you? We're right here to aid. Discover extra about the various components of Medicare and kinds of medical care strategies available to you, including HMO, PPO, SNP plans and also more.

There are four components of Medicare: Component A, Part B, Part C, and also Part D. Part A offers inpatient/hospital protection. Component B supplies outpatient/medical coverage. Component C deals an alternative way to get your Medicare advantages (see listed below to learn more). Component D provides prescription medication protection. Normally, the different components of Medicare help cover details solutions.


It is in some cases called Standard Medicare or Fee-for-Service (FFS) Medicare. Under Original Medicare, the government pays straight for the healthcare services you receive. You can see any kind of medical professional as well as hospital that takes Medicare (and most do) anywhere in the nation. In Original Medicare: You go straight to the doctor or healthcare facility when you need treatment.

Most Medicare medication strategies have a protection gap, likewise called the "donut hole." This implies that after people with Medicare, called recipients, and their strategies have actually spent a certain quantity of money for covered medicines, the recipient may need to pay higher expenses out-of-pocket for prescription drugs. The insurance coverage space is one stage of the Medicare Component D prescription drug protection cycle.

Individuals with Medicare have the option of getting their Medicare advantages with the conventional Medicare program carried out by the federal government or via an exclusive Medicare Benefit plan, such as an HMO or PPO. In Medicare Benefit, the federal government contracts with exclusive insurers to give Medicare benefits to enrollees.

The discount has actually enhanced considerably in the last a number of years, even more than increasing since 2018. Almost All additional info Medicare Advantage enrollees (99%) are in plans that require prior permission for some solutions, which is typically not made use of in standard Medicare. Medicare Advantage strategies additionally have actually specified networks of providers, as opposed to traditional Medicare.

Given Get More Info that 2011, government guideline has actually called for Medicare Benefit intends to supply an out-of-pocket limit for services covered under Parts An and B.

Whether a strategy has only an in-network cap or a cap for in- as well as out-of-network solutions depends on the kind of strategy. HMOs normally only cover services provided by in-network providers, whereas PPOs additionally cover services supplied by out-of-network companies yet cost enrollees greater price sharing for this treatment. The dimension of Medicare Benefit carrier networks for medical professionals and also medical facilities differ greatly both throughout areas and also across strategies in the very same county.
